  • @marc1979Guitare I believe he hasn't used a zener diode because the battery is only a 3V battery and the PIC12 is rated for 5.5V. If you look at the schematic, he actually stated he was using a 9-18V battery which he didn't opt for and therefore didn't need the zener diode.

    The zener diode in the application he's stated in the schematic is actually wrong. The battery wouldn't last long with all of the wasted current and maybe even enough to burn it out.

  • I was assuming the LEDs were multiplexed. But when I pause the video at 1:16, it appears that the same color LEDs are in parallel. How are you getting one LED to illuminate at a time?

  • Please see the schematic diagram of Mr. josepino.

  • How ingenious! Thanks for the quick reply!

  • @Kaos116 It's actually very clever how it's done. The LEDs are connected in a whay which requires two outputs to be high to draw current, rather than one, so different combinations of the two would turn different LEDs on. It allows for a lot more outputs.

  • @curlywurlycraig I had never seen that before. Very ingenious! For those wondering, it's called 'Charlieplexing'. Wikipedia has a great article on it.

  • @Kaos116 Yeah! I think it's really cool. It's good that it allows a lot more outputs than you would expect, had me baffled for a bit.

  • @Kaos116 The LED's are connected to 5 lines.

    Because electricity can only go through a LED in one direction, you can effectively connect two LED's to one PIC dataline. One in the normal direction, one the other way around.

    The fifth dataline is used to select which pair of 4 led's is used. (current steering)

    the first four LED's light up when this line is low, and the second four led's light p when this line is high.

  • @Kaos116 they are not in parallel, every other LED has to be connected in reverse... 4 pins positive/negative switching could result in controlling 8 leds total in this fashion, I'd reckon some programming is needed for such effects :)
